WordPress 2.3 Has Tags
September 23rd, 2007
WordPress 2.3 is slated for release this coming Monday, Sept. 24. It has several new features but one that deserves particular note are tags – words that help add some meaning to the subjects of your posts.
For quite a while I’ve been using a plug in that creates Technorati tags and have been considering ditching them as I don’t get much traffic from Technorati and I’m on a quest to declutter this blog. Now with WordPress 2.3 supporting tags internally I’m thinking I’ll just move over to that system.
Here’s a quick rundown of how to add tags and tag clouds to a WordPress theme in WordPress 2.3. Looks pretty easy.
